The Handmaid’s Tale returns for its sixth and final season with a gripping, emotionally charged start that puts its characters on bold new paths. Over the first three episodes, the show explores the limits of redemption, the burden of past choices, and how far a mother will go for her family. After years of torment, escape, and resistance, June Osborne stands at a crossroads—one that could cost her everything.

June Escapes—But Peace Doesn’t last

Season six begins with June on the run after Luke is arrested for defending her from a violent local. With Canada’s growing hostility towards refugees from Gilead, Luke surrenders himself so June and baby Nicole can escape on a refugee train to Alaska. But things get tense fast when June discovers Serena Waterford—her former tormentor—is also on board.

Serena tries to find redemption among the refugees, but her past haunts her. When a doctor recognizes her and urges her arrest, the crowd turns violent. June, torn between her hatred for Serena and concern for the baby, urges her to jump off the train to survive. Serena survives the fall and finds shelter in a quiet church town, where she starts to rediscover her faith, reflect on her past, and imagine a new purpose.

Commander Lawrence Returns with a Proposition

Serena’s newfound peace is soon disrupted when Commander Lawrence shows up, inviting her to join his New Bethlehem project—a more lenient version of Gilead meant to win back global approval. He believes Serena’s image could help attract refugees to return “home.” Though skeptical, Serena agrees, driven by a renewed sense of purpose and her messianic desire to reshape the world.

In episode three, Serena steps into her new role as global ambassador. She delivers a powerful speech owning up to her past mistakes and promising reform. The diplomatic community is intrigued, especially after seeing children and pregnant women living peacefully in New Bethlehem. Her influence could be the key to reshaping Gilead’s future—but whether she’s changing it or being used once again remains unclear.

A Surprise Reunion and a new Mission in The Handmaid's Tale Season 6

Meanwhile, June arrives in Alaska and is unexpectedly reunited with her long-lost mother, Holly. Once targeted by Gilead, Holly had survived brutal imprisonment in the Colonies and now volunteers at the refugee camps. Their emotional reunion offers June a brief moment of peace—but it doesn’t last.

June soon discovers Luke never made it to Alaska. He had joined Mayday, the resistance group, in a desperate attempt to rescue their daughter, Hannah. When the mission fails, June decides she has no choice but to go back into Gilead territory to save both Luke and Moira.

Holly is furious and warns her that trusting Nick—Nicole’s biological father and a high-ranking Gilead commander—is a mistake. But June believes Nick is different. Leaving Nicole in Holly’s care, June sets off on a dangerous mission to No Man’s Land.

June and Nick team up Again

In episode three, June reunites with Nick, who is now under constant surveillance by his powerful father-in-law. She begs him to help rescue Luke and Moira, who are trapped in a deserted water park. Though hesitant, Nick agrees. Their reunion is tender but tense. Nick confesses he still loves her, while June reminds him that Luke waited for her when he didn’t. They acknowledge their complicated past—but the mission comes first.

The rescue is intense. Guardians confront them, forcing Nick to kill to protect June and her loved ones. Despite his ties to Gilead, Nick risks everything. They escape to the border, where Mark Tuello picks them up. Nick and June say goodbye—but not forever. “See you later,” they promise.

Where can you Watch The Handmaid's Tale Season 6?

Episodes 1-3 of The Handmaid’s Tale season 6 are now streaming on Hulu. New episodes drop every Tuesday, with episode four titled, "Promotion," airing on April 15, 2025.
